Company Summary:
Our client helps patients stay on therapy by offering pertinent, educational information to patients taking medication for chronic conditions.
Description:
Play an integral role in our client-oriented team assisting in the design and analysis of patient education programs. You will be involved in a program from design (looking at patient data) and initiation through implementation and post-program analytics. You will develop a solid understanding of client issues and an ability to analyze those issues within a project framework. Using well-honed interpersonal skills, you’ll collaborate internally with key departments to successfully meet program specifications, and present program results and analyses directly to external clients. We will look to you to provide decision and analytic support in sizing potential opportunities and ensuring program measurability and feasibility. You’ll assess and report program performance, conduct program impact analyses using business and analytical skills, and leverage learnings to drive future optimization.
